- Centrus, a UK-based corporate finance firm, has appointed Brian Harkin as its new director of technology and innovation.
- With over 30 years of experience in financial services, Harkin joins from London-based fintech Kynec, where he served as CTO.
- He is renowned for creating the Galapagos Framework, a leadership model credited with helping organizations navigate digital transformation effectively.
- Centrus expressed enthusiasm about the positive impact Harkin’s expertise will bring.
- Founded in 2012, Centrus specializes in financial solutions and advisory services across sectors like real estate, transportation, energy, and education.
- The firm emphasizes innovation and sustainability as a certified B Corporation.
